Renewable Enterprise for Automotive

Blog: Capgemini CTO Blog

The automotive industry is witnessing a pivotal shift when it comes to technology-driven transformation. On one hand are opportunities for manufacturers and service providers who are fast, agile, and innovative. On the other, disruptions for those who aren’t. The need for adoption of technologies at an unprecedented scale is causing major challenges for everyone, especially automotive suppliers, making them grapple with a fundamental question: How do we reinvent our business?

Call it vendor consolidation, volume concentration, or reduction of part-number proliferation, the endgame, traditionally has always been reduction to help drive cost efficiencies. This approach enabled OEMs to meet aggressive cost targets but unexpected events such as COVID-19 in today’s interwoven global supply chains disrupt the “consolidated vendor” concept.  What can the automotive industry do to reduce supply-chain risk from a vendor-proliferation perspective and mange a diversifying supply base transparently in real time?

Reshaping the value proposition to differentiate products and services from traditional models of sales and maintenance is key. Integrating the fusion of the physical and virtual worlds into cyber-physical systems with the ability to adapt fast is key to thriving in the new world. Being a renewable enterprise will help transform the businesses and make the shift from a purely engineering focus to embrace customer centricity and new megatrends. The comprehensive rapid reorganization of the automotive industry must be agile since it has far-reaching consequences for the entire ecosystem and value chains.

According to McKinsey & Company, the car-generated data market could grow to as much as $750B by 2030, and Statista reports the Mobility-as-a-Service market is projected to grow to $9.2 trillion in the same timeframe. A renewable enterprise builds a right technology foundation, which enables resources to extract value, increase revenues, maintain and grow a loyal customer base, and respond to future business disruptions.
